avoid useless warning for 'bool <- restricted type' conversion

Conversion to bool is special in C since this conversion
is essentially the result of the comparison with zero.
As such, some operations which are normally unsafe to
do with restricted types, like casting to an unrestricted
type, are in fact safe to do when converting to bool
and issuing a warning in those case is useless, confusing
and causes people to add useless casts in the code in
order to shut up the warning.

Fix this by catching such 'bool <- restricted type' conversion
and avoid such warnings.

diff --git a/evaluate.c b/evaluate.c
index 976857915..3dc26fc09 100644
--- a/evaluate.c
+++ b/evaluate.c
@@ -1345,6 +1345,12 @@  static int check_assignment_types(struct symbol *target, struct expression **rp,
 				return 1;
 		} else if (!(sclass & TYPE_RESTRICT))
 			goto Cast;
+                if (t == &bool_ctype) {
+                        if (is_fouled_type(s))
+                                warning((*rp)->pos, "%s degrades to integer",
+                                        show_typename(s->ctype.base_type));
+                        goto Cast;
+                }
 		*typediff = "different base types";
 		return 0;
 	}
